Abstract

A power transmission assembly includes an input member adapted to receive drive torque from a source of torque, an output member adapted to provide drive torque to an output device and a bi-directional roller clutch including a first ring fixed for rotation with one of the input and output members. A second ring is spaced apart from the other of the input and output members. Rollers are positioned in aligned cam tracks formed in facing surfaces of the first and second rings. Neither the first ring nor the second ring support the input member or the output member on the other. The second ring may circumferentially index relative to the first ring for causing the rollers to ride up the cam tracks and force the second ring to frictionally engage the other of the input and output members, thereby establishing a drive connection between the input and output members.
